Use After Free
CVE-2022-1284
Summary
Radare2 versions prior to 5.6.8 is vulnerable to heap-use-after-free. This vulnerability is capable of inducing denial of service.

CWE-416 - Use After Free
Use-after-free (UaF) vulnerability occurs when the application is using a pointer to memory that has been freed. Any attempt to read/write to a buffer after it is de-allocated allows memory corruption, sensitive information exposure, and can potentially lead to arbitrary code execution.
